Output 42e486700b148866854fade569b65bab4a4fad99ca2a739e1ffbfcb9555fc394:28

value
31596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5758d1c8c0bed13a6d87918b4acb5843f45911cf59167ffb56eeae59afc33da
address
bc1pc46c68yvp0k38fkc0yvtft94ssl5tygu7kgk0la4dm4wtxhux0dq9pvdvw
transaction
42e486700b148866854fade569b65bab4a4fad99ca2a739e1ffbfcb9555fc394
spent
true